"VP Wine" refers to VP Sherry, a British wine (and not a "true" Sherry for you wine enthusiasts out there). The "VP" is an abbreviation for the company that produced the wine, Vine Products, based in Kingston upon Thames.

Its very dated now but when I wrote it It reflected contemporary issues in Scotland in the mid 70s. We had 11 SNP MPs, were in the World Cup Finals and had been promised devolution ( a promise that wasn't honoured for over 30 years). Mostly though, it was meant to be a bit of self-deprecating fun. The Corries were also of that era, so its wrong to judge history by today's criteria
